No, no, no. The e-mail address, oops, I see, uh, my bad. Send the single
word 'HELP' (no subject needed) to 'listserv@pnfi.forestry.ca'. From there
you can subscribe and send posts to 'juggling@pnfi.forestry.ca'. (commands
and posts (articles) go to two separate accounts at the same host machine, as
is the case with apparently all list servers).

For WWW/Mosaic, there'll be the far left menu option 'File' under which is
open URL. Select that and type in the URL I mentioned above. Also under file
is the save option (can't remember exact wording offhand), and you can enter
the file name you want to save the current page as. It'll save the whole page,
not just what you can see on the screen.
